Abstract
In this paper, we show a simple circuit setup for experimentally plotting the v - i non-transversal pinched-hysteresis Lissajous fingerprint of a physical memristor - the common fluorescent gas discharge tube. The setup helped us investigate the effects of physical parasitics (inductors and capacitors) on the memristor v - i. © 2014 IEEE.
